Purpose: This study was conducted to report the rare presentation of lumbar osteomyelitis and epidural abscess as a complication of a pilonidal cyst.
Methods: A case report is presented.
Results: We describe the rare case of a male patient with diabetes with a recurring pilonidal cyst who developed a lumbar osteomyelitis and epidural abscess three weeks after pilonidal cyst excision with epidural anesthesia, with a fatal outcome despite emergency treatment.
Conclusions: Life-threatening complications should be kept in mind in high-risk patients with repetitive surgery and neurologic involvement.
